WebApr 22, 2024 · The general formula for determining the number of stereoisomers is 2n, where nis the number of chiral centers present in the molecule. Because glucose has four chiral centers, 16 stereoisomers are possible. Only one of these stereoisomers is our preferred energy source.18 This preview has intentionally blurred sections. Web1. WebTo be considered chiral, the carbon has to have 4 different substituents. You do NOT only look at the single atom that is connected to the carbon. So for B-d-glucapyranose, the O (-R) and OH are two different substituents with the 3rd being the Hydrogen, and the 4th being the rest of the molecule starting with C2.
